Top Mortgage Credit Manager manages the loan application review process to determine loan eligibility and terms. Schedules and coordinates workload to ensure timely and accurate turnaround, and adequate staffing. Being a Top Mortgage Credit Manager provides loan options or product recommendations based on qualifications and stays informed on any new products, regulations, or product changes. Assists loan underwriters with complex or unique circumstances and trains the team on all regulatory guidance to ensure compliance. Additionally, Top Mortgage Credit Manager recommends improvements to the review process and general underwriting procedures to maximize efficiency. Requires a bachelor's degree. Typically reports to a director. The Top Mortgage Credit Manager typically manages through subordinate managers and professionals in larger groups of moderate complexity. Provides input to strategic decisions that affect the functional area of responsibility. May give input into developing the budget. To be a Top Mortgage Credit Manager typically requires 3+ years of managerial experience. Capable of resolving escalated issues arising from operations and requiring coordination with other departments. (Copyright 2024 Salary.com)

A DAY IN THE LIFE AS A MORTGAGE LOAN PROCESSOR
As a Mortgage Loan Processor, you support the Mortgage Loan Officers in clerical and routine customer service duties. You handle members' personal information with integrity. And, you are conscientious as you help process what is often the biggest financial transaction of their lifetime.
Most of your day is spent gathering documents and reviewing them to ensure that files involved with portfolio and secondary market loans are complete, accurate, and in compliance. You also resolve issues determined by the underwriting team and/or submit the loan files for final approval. You then assemble documents for delivery to the title company, real estate broker, or lending officer for closing. You maintain multiple mortgage files at one time. You prioritize your own workload and work independently. When each loan closes successfully, you have a wonderful feeling of accomplishment!
Though your job is clerical in nature and speaks to your love of details and organization, you also get to spend time each day interacting with people. Once the loan process is in motion, you take over routine communication with members such as requests for additional documents and answering basic questions. Additionally, you verify information with the title company. You also work closely with secondary investors to ensure that each loan file successfully funds. While Mortgage Loan Originators are responsible for establishing good relationships with applicants, title agents, and real estate professionals, it is your responsibility to help maintain those good relationships.
Ongoing learning is also an important part of your job, as policies and regulations change often. You attend training, workshops, and conventions in order to develop professionally and keep up on developments in the industry.
